Discovering Breast Cancer – A Journey through Advanced Detection Methods

Explore the advanced detection methods for breast cancer, ranging from mammography and ultrasound to genetic testing and artificial intelligence. Early detection is crucial for successful treatment outcomes

Breast cancer is the most common type of cancer among women worldwide. It accounts for a significant number of cancer-related deaths each year. Early detection plays a crucial role in successful treatment outcomes, improving the chances of survival.

Over the years, advancements in medical technology have revolutionized the way breast cancer is detected and diagnosed. In this article, we will take you on a journey through some of the advanced detection methods for breast cancer.

Mammography

Mammography is one of the oldest and most widely used screening tools for breast cancer. It involves taking X-ray images of the breast to detect any abnormal changes, such as tumors or cysts.

Digital mammography, which uses electronic detectors instead of X-ray film, has improved the accuracy and efficiency of this method. It allows for better visualization of the breast tissues and more precise detection of abnormalities.

Ultrasound

Ultrasound imaging uses high-frequency sound waves to create detailed images of the breast. It is particularly useful in differentiating between fluid-filled cysts and solid masses.

Ultrasound can help determine whether a lump or abnormality is benign or malignant. It is often used in conjunction with mammography to provide a more comprehensive evaluation of breast health.

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I)

MRI is a powerful imaging tool that uses a magnetic field and radio waves to produce detailed, cross-sectional images of the breast. It is especially effective in detecting breast cancer in women at high risk or those with dense breast tissue.

MRI can provide valuable information about the size, location, and extent of tumors, helping doctors plan appropriate treatment strategies.

Genetic Testing

Genetic testing has revolutionized the field of breast cancer detection and prevention.

It involves analyzing an individual’s DNA to identify genetic mutations, such as BRCA1 and BRCA2, that predispose them to an increased risk of developing breast cancer. By identifying these genetic mutations, individuals can make informed decisions about their healthcare and take proactive measures to reduce their risk.

Biopsy

A biopsy is the gold standard for diagnosing breast cancer. It involves the removal of a small sample of breast tissue for examination under a microscope.

There are different types of biopsies, including fine-needle aspiration, core needle biopsy, and surgical biopsy. A pathologist analyzes the tissue sample to determine whether it is cancerous and provides important information about the type and stage of breast cancer.

Liquid Biopsy

Liquid biopsy is an emerging non-invasive method for detecting breast cancer. It involves analyzing circulating tumor cells (CTCs) or cell-free DNA (cfDNA) present in the blood.

By detecting genetic mutations or alterations in these samples, liquid biopsy can provide early indications of cancer, monitor treatment effectiveness, and even detect cancer recurrence. This technique shows great promise for personalized cancer care in the future.

Thermography

Thermography is a form of imaging that detects and records temperature patterns on the skin’s surface. It is based on the principle that cancer cells generate more heat compared to healthy cells.

Thermography can help identify areas of abnormal heat patterns in the breast, which may indicate the presence of malignancies. While it is not a standalone diagnostic tool, it can be used as an adjunct to other imaging modalities for early detection.

Nuclear Medicine Imaging

Nuclear medicine imaging, such as positron emission mammography (PEM), uses small amounts of radioactive substances to visualize the metabolic activity of breast tissue.

This technique can detect abnormal cell growth and identify cancerous lesions that may be difficult to detect with other imaging methods. It is particularly useful for women with dense breast tissue or those with a high risk of developing breast cancer.

Artificial Intelligence in Breast Cancer Detection

Artificial intelligence (AI) has made significant strides in improving breast cancer detection accuracy.

AI algorithms can analyze and interpret mammograms, ultrasounds, MRIs, and other imaging data to identify suspicious areas that may warrant further investigation. These algorithms can also learn and adapt, continuously enhancing their performance over time. By leveraging the power of AI, radiologists can make more precise diagnoses and reduce false positives and false negatives.

Conclusion

The journey through advanced breast cancer detection methods has showcased the significant progress made in the field.

From traditional mammography to cutting-edge technologies like artificial intelligence, these methods have enhanced the early detection and diagnosis of breast cancer, leading to improved treatment outcomes. As research continues and technology advances, we can hope for even greater precision and effectiveness in the fight against breast cancer.
